PROCEDURE
实验过程
In a pressure tube was charged with 3-(5-chloro-6-fluoropyridin-2-yl)-5-(pyridin-3-yl)-1-((2-(trimethylsilyl)ethoxy)methyl)-1H-pyrazolo[3,4-c]pyridine (103.4 mg, 0.2268 mmol), 4-(N-Boc-amino)-piperidine (136.24 mg, 0.6803 mmol), 4-Methylmorpholine (249.30 uL, 10 mmol), and N-Methylpyrrolidinone (3 mL). The mixture was heated at 120° C. overnight. The reaction mixture was cooled to room temperature, diluted with EtOAc, washed 3 times with water. The organic layer was dried with MgSO4, and then concentrated. The residue was purified on silica eluted with 0 to 100% EtOAc in DCM to afford tert-butyl 1-(3-chloro-6-(5-(pyridin-3-yl)-1-((2-(trimethylsilyl)ethoxy)methyl)-1H-pyrazolo[3,4-c]pyridin-3-yl)pyridin-2-yl)piperidin-4-ylcarbamate. It was dissolved in 1,4-Dioxane (5 mL) and treated with 4.0 M of Hydrogen chloride in 1,4-Dioxane (5 mL) overnight. The mixture was concentrated, and the residue was purified by reverse phase HPLC to afford 241 as an off-white solid (8.7 mg, 19%). 1H NMR (400 MHz, DMSO) δ 9.24 (d, J=10.3 Hz, 2H), 8.99 (s, 1H), 8.61 (s, 1H), 8.42 (d, J=7.5 Hz, 1H), 7.89 (d, J=8.1 Hz, 1H), 7.77 (d, J=8.1 Hz, 1H), 7.56 (d, J=4.4 Hz, 1H), 3.99 (d, J=12.0 Hz, 2H), 3.09 (d, J=12.4 Hz, 3H), 1.94 (d, J=11.6 Hz, 2H), 1.56 (d, J=11.1 Hz, 2H). ESI MS m/z=406.1 (M+1)
